How they compare
Sierra Leone currently reports 5.1 kg/ha against 5 kg/ha in Mozambique, a difference of 0.1 kg/ha.
The two have swapped places 4 times across 63 shared years of data; in 1961 it was Sierra Leone ahead.
Mozambique ranks 117th and Sierra Leone ranks 114th of 186 countries.
Sierra Leone has averaged higher in every one of the 7 decades both report.
Head to head by decade
| Decade | Mozambique | Sierra Leone |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 1.74 kg/ha | 2.08 kg/ha | 0.3444 kg/ha | Sierra Leone |
| 1970s | 1.78 kg/ha | 2.58 kg/ha | 0.7995 kg/ha | Sierra Leone |
| 1980s | 2.03 kg/ha | 2.89 kg/ha | 0.8614 kg/ha | Sierra Leone |
| 1990s | 3.49 kg/ha | 4.09 kg/ha | 0.6084 kg/ha | Sierra Leone |
| 2000s | 4.74 kg/ha | 5.78 kg/ha | 1.05 kg/ha | Sierra Leone |
| 2010s | 4.94 kg/ha | 5.24 kg/ha | 0.298 kg/ha | Sierra Leone |
| 2020s | 4.98 kg/ha | 5.12 kg/ha | 0.146 kg/ha | Sierra Leone |
Averages of every year both report within each decade.

About this data
The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
